Burmester in tied 5th at Tshwane Open─── 08:28 Fri, 13 Mar 2015
Denmark’s Morten Orum Madsen and the England’s David Horsey share the lead after the opening round of the Tshwane Open on seven under par.
Madsen who teed-off from the 10th was the talk of the opening round after firing a hole-in-one and an eagle in his
final two holes to score 4 under to finish his round.
Following his superb final two holes, Madsen said he felt his was going to score his second hole-in-one on the European Tour sooner rather than later.
South Africa’s Wallie Coetzee and Australia’s Brett Rumford are in tied third on six under par, while Bloemfontein’s Dean Burmester in tied fifth on five under par with compatriots Keith Horne, and Merrick Bremner.
